July 29th, 2009

404

deluge

Ой, а он в сид-версии (1.1.9) куда как более симпатичный... Если ещё пара мелких проблем с "забываемыми" в temp download файлами пройдёт, будет вообще здорово.
404

Эволюция торрентов

rsstail -u http://tokyotosho.info/rss.php?filter=1 -N1l|grep http|wget -i - -r -l 1 -nd --content-disposition -A torrent

TruЪ UNIX ® way ™

1) rsstail - делает хвост rss. В нашем случае, просто скачивает.
2) grep - дочищает то, что не работает у rsstail (-N)
3) wget (умница!) благодаря --content-disposition качает даже самые извращённые торренты без явного расширения (привет nyatorrents), при этом файлы сохраняются с правильными расширениями.
4) wget (умница!) благодаря -r -l 1 -A torrent качает торренты даже по ссылкам из rss, которые ведут на html'ки с ссылкой на "скачать".

Мысли:

1) Доприлизывать wget'овскую часть. Сейчас есть некий оверкилл по скачиванию (можно ли wget'у сказать фильтровать какие-то файлы сразу же, без скачивания?)
2) В принципе, эта конструкция отлично работает и без крона (как планируется сейчас) - т.к. rsstail работает в режиме tail -f (если убрать ключик -1), т.е. запускается один раз при старте системы и тихо сосёт RSS раз в N минут, докармливая wget новыми ссылками only.
3) Очевидно, дописать компаратор файлов вместе с поддержкой проверки наличия уже скачанных файлов и "необходимости файлов" (например, эта серия у нас может быть от того фэнсаббера, который нам нравится больше, а оставшееся нам таки не нравится) - и имеем интеллектуальный фильтр аниме. Единственным минусом сейчас вижу только фильтацию по имени торрент-файла, а не по его содержимому. Видимо, будет нужно найти что-то вроде lstorrent (вывод файлов из торрент-файла).

ЗЫ Лень - мать прогресса. В новой делюге flexrss не работает, а руками добавлять лень. Пришлось шевелиться и делать rss самому.
404

gattai

ОК, ОК, подумав, я прихожу к мысли, что фильтр для RSS куда более важен, чем разбиральщик уже существующих файлов. Точнее, разбиральщик пригодится, но фильтр интереснее.

Итак, что должен делать фильтр?

1) Приняв торрент, посмотреть на список файлов торрента. Я пока не знаю как обрабатывать батчи, так что пока примем за основу, что внутри торрента один файл. Имя файла является основой для фильтра.

Имя сплитится на составляющие. Выделяются следующие фрагменты: тайтл, номер серии, группа, качество.

Дальше, по специальному конфигурационному файлу смотрится база существующих файлов. Для каждого существующего файла строится аналогичная структура.

Для заданного тайтла смотрится, есть ли такая серия уже. Если нет - торрент принят. Если есть, то:

1) Смотрится, есть ли этот эпизод от предпочтительного саббера.
2) Смотрится, является ли файл в торренте от предпочтительного саббера.

Если 1>2, то торрент реджектится. Если 2>1, то торрент принимается.

Если 1==2, то сравнивается качество. Если качество равно или хуже, торрент реджектится. Если качество лучше, торрент принимается.


Вторая часть: разбор:

Для каждого файла в инкаминге делается та же самая процедура, но: если указанный номер серии есть в нежелательном сабе или низком качестве, то при перемещении "правильного файла" из инкаминга, неправильные удаляются. Аналогично - если в инкаминге неправильный файл - он удаляется.

После завершения разбора инкаминга третья часть: валидация:

по всем каталогам (контролируемым) проверяется список серий. Он должен быть а) непрерывным (не знаю, что делать с сериями вида 45-46, по две серии в файле), б) по количеству совпадать с заданным в конфиге (далёкое будущее - совпадать с данными анидб). Если каталог комплит, отправить отчёт.

Помимо полноты и непрерывности, проверяется наличие альтернатив - из них выбирается лучшая, она же сохраняется.
404

Соя

Внезапно, вкусный рецепт с соей.

Сою замочить на 20 минут, отжать. На сковородке в сливочном масле нагреть порезанный (красный?) лук и помидорину. Когда заскворчит, положить сою. Порезать зелень, можно добавить овощей (в т.ч. замороженных). Оставить тушиться на 10-15 минут на малом огне. Добавить сметаны (2-3 ложки на порцию). Дать потушиться ещё минут 5. Подавать с гречкой.

Сметана и помидоры - это ровно то, чего не хватает сое до полного (нормального) вкуса.
404

гайнакс

Я вдруг подумал, что Анно все эти годы пытается понять, за что же любят Еву... И не очень понимает. Отсюда эти дурацкие штамповки кукл, странные ремейки... Всё, что должен сделать Анно сейчас - это либо не трогать своими грязными лапами свою же возвышенную депрессию, или, раз уж чешется, то просто сделать Еву заново. По-настоящему. Продумав аккуратно миллион мелочей, о которых думают фанаты (чья душа в Юнит00, из кого эти юниты сделаны, откуда у Зеле Лилим, почему Лонгиний от Адама использовался в Лилим, почему свёртке адама было анти-АТ поле...), внимательно посмотрев на Гиасс и ТТГЛ... В мувико-ремейках пока не хватает. Хотя, надо досмотреть, но что-то мне подсказывает, что Анно таки не понимает, почему Еву так любят.
404

(no subject)

... но на самом деле, больше, чем Настоящего ремейка Евы, я хочу ремейк Фафнера. Так, чтобы ещё больше декаданса и трагичности, так, чтобы дрожащие голоса все 26 серий, чтобы страсть и смерть...
404

(no subject)

Почему до сих пор ни один из кич-музыкантов не придумал назвать альбом в какой-нибудь распространённой форме энкодинга?

%DE%AD%BE%EF - чем не название альбома?

или, например, =FEar=ABove. Впрочем, хадкорно, это вот так:

%D0%B0%D0%BB%D1%8C%D0%B1%D0%BE%D0%BC%D0%B1%D0%B5%D0%B7%D0%B8%D0%BD%D1%82%D0%B5%D1%80%D0%B5%D1%81%D0%BD%D0%BE%D0%B3%D0%BE%D0%B8%D0%BC%D0%B5%D0%BD%D0%B8